Uneven sanding, taper, and two-pass ridges
Uneven sanding covers several different defects. One edge can finish thinner than the other, a board can taper along its length, or a wide panel can show a step where two passes overlap. Identify which geometry you have before touching the alignment system. A setting that reduces an overlap ridge may not be the correct baseline for ordinary full-width sanding.

Check AmazonMap the thickness
Label the board’s corners and feed direction. Measure a simple grid near both edges and through the center, using clean measuring surfaces and avoiding damaged ends. Note the original thickness pattern if you have it. A pencil line disappearing on one side shows contact; it does not by itself establish a flat or parallel result.
Use a straightedge to check the reference face. If the piece rocks or bends, the contact conditions can change during the pass. Diagnose with a stable, flat test board before concluding the drum is misaligned. Keep the project panel aside while you establish a repeatable baseline.
Separate the machine from the workpiece
A defect that repeats on several sound test pieces in the same machine position suggests checking alignment. A problem confined to one distorted panel suggests investigating its support and preparation first. This is a comparison method, not a way to prove every internal part is sound.
Disconnect power before making clearance checks or adjustments. Follow the manual’s stated measuring reference: some checks use the bare drum, others use particular gauges or procedures. Grizzly’s G1066R/G1079 service guide distinguishes perpendicular and parallel drum alignment, which shows why a generic instruction to loosen the drum is inadequate.

Check AmazonTreat an overlap ridge as its own problem
Open-end machines that permit two-pass sanding may have a dedicated overlap adjustment or a prescribed change in alignment. Identify that control and the required panel orientation in the exact manual. Do not assume a lever on one model performs the same function as a knob on another.
Mark which half goes through first and keep the same face against the conveyor for the intended operation. Use a broad, stable test panel within the machine’s stated capacity. Check the overlap with both touch and a straightedge after the machine stops. A shadow under side lighting may be a scratch pattern rather than a measurable step.
Keep a recoverable baseline
Photograph settings before adjustment and change only the specified component. If you switch between ordinary sanding and a special two-pass setting, label the operating notes clearly. Forgetting which mode is active can make the next narrow part look like a new alignment failure.
Confirm edge-to-edge thickness and feeding after the change. Do not keep correcting until one imperfect panel looks right; a machine can become miscalibrated to match a distorted reference. If results remain inconsistent, collect the measurement grid and contact support. Loose structural parts, bearing problems, and table damage require identification rather than speculative adjustment.
Questions, answered
Will turning the panel around cancel taper?
It may change which areas are sanded, but it is not a reliable calibration method. Measure a stable test piece and correct the identified cause.
Is a pencil grid a precision alignment test?
No. It is useful for showing where sanding occurred. Thickness measurements and the manual’s alignment check answer different questions.
